What benefit do Web services offer compared to proprietary components?

Web services provide significant benefits over proprietary components primarily due to their use of universal standards. This characteristic allows different applications, regardless of the underlying platform or programming language, to communicate and interact with one another effectively. Universal standards, such as XML, SOAP, and RESTful practices, facilitate the interoperability and integration of various systems, enabling developers to connect disparate applications seamlessly.

This standardization reduces the need for custom solutions specific to proprietary systems, making it easier for organizations to adopt and integrate new technologies without being locked into a single vendor's ecosystem. Such flexibility enhances collaboration, increases compatibility among systems, and supports a broader range of integration options for businesses.
